Your beauty and biorhythms

According to beauticians, body and facial treatments will be more effective if they will be done in the most appropriate time of a day. It turns out that it all depends on biorhythms.

6.00 time to wake up. Our body begins producing hormones and our heart starts beating faster. Even if you are still sleeping, your body is ready to wake up. It’s also the best time to have a shower and moisturize your skin as it absorbs moister the best at this time.

7.00 your body is awake already but metabolism in the tissues is not good enough yet. Your face may still look a bit puffy, so rub it with ice cubes made from herbal tea.

8.00 time to have breakfast. Early breakfast will boost your metabolism.

8.00 to 10.00 your metabolism is the most active, so it’s time for cosmetic treatments.

11.00 sebaceous glands are the most active. Your skin may get oilier so don’t forget to powder your nose. Do not smoke and don’t drink coffee at this time.

12.00 your metabolism slows down and your wrinkles become more noticeable. Food may be too heavy at this time so it’s better not to eat.

13.00-15.00 do not have any cosmetic treatments as your skin cannot absorb anything at this time. Peeling and epilation procedures may be a real torture. We are the most sensitive at these hours.

14.00-15.00 the best time to get a haircut.

16.00-17.00 time for swimming pool, sauna, massages and spa treatments.

18.00-20.00 time for facials, peelings, masks and waxing. Your sensitivity to pain is the lowest at this time. Therefore you can also visit your dentist.

21.00 clean your makeup as your skin needs to rest. Take a shower or have a bath as steam will remove all toxins and prepares your to sleep.

22.00 your skin is already sleeping so do not use any creams anymore as it can cause swelling face in the morning. At this time it’s enough just to clean your make up if you haven’t done it yet and go to bed.
